Excerpt from Miller's Reply to Stuart's "Hints on the Interpretation of Prophecy": In Three Letters, Addressed to Joshua V. Himes

Isbell not follow him through all his argu ments and explanations; but shall select a few. And first, his views of the little horn, in Dan: vii. 7, 8, 20, 21 - 26, meaning Antiochus Epi phanes, are wholly without evidence not even a color Of testimony can be brought from the Scriptures to prove that point. Yet he asserts it as though no one ever doubted it: this proves that his reading on that point has been very limited.

Paperback. Zustand: New. Print on Demand. This book is a lively and insightful debate about prophecy, written in the form of a series of letters. The author is responding to another writer's work on the interpretation of biblical prophecies. The author focuses specifically on the issue of time in prophecy, exploring whether prophecy should be interpreted literally or figuratively. The author argues that a key passage in the Book of Daniel, concerning the "little horn," is not actually about the Syrian king Antiochus Epiphanes, as many scholars have argued. Instead, the author contends that this passage describes a future power, the Roman Empire, and its ultimate destruction. The author builds their case by examining the language of the passage, the historical context, and the broader themes of the book. In doing so, the author reveals a compelling vision of biblical prophecy as a complex and symbolic language, offering a rich tapestry of meaning for the discerning reader. The author's insightful analysis of the Book of Daniel will challenge readers to think anew about the nature of prophecy and its enduring relevance in the face of historical change.
